Thank you. To the over 4,000 AskWoody newsletter readers who answered our first-ever survey, thank you for taking the time to let us know what you want and don’t want. We were surprised and enormously grateful for the tremendous response.
The survey is now closed, giving me the opportunity to share some of the results with you.
Your use of Microsoft operating systems is in line with what the larger Microsoft ecosystem is using. In the larger Microsoft population, nearly 90% are using Windows 10. So, too, are AskWoody readers (91 percent are using Windows 10). The AskWoody readership represents a slightly greater number of users of Windows 7 (12.9 percent) versus the larger population (8.5 percent). Windows 8/8.1 users are in the distinct minority with approximately 3 percent in both the larger Microsoft user base and the AskWoody readership.
